Understanding The Benefits And Uses Of Zinc Oxide-Eugenol

zinc oxide-eugenol, commonly known as ZOE, is a versatile material with a wide range of applications in dentistry. This popular dental material is a combination of zinc oxide powder and eugenol, a liquid obtained from clove oil. The mixture forms a homogenous paste that is used for various dental procedures, including temporary fillings, impression pastes, and cementation of temporary crowns. In this article, we will explore the benefits and uses of zinc oxide-eugenol in dentistry.

zinc oxide-eugenol has been used in dentistry for many years due to its numerous advantages. One of the main benefits of ZOE is its sedative effect on the pulp. Eugenol, an essential oil derived from cloves, has mild analgesic properties that help soothe the tooth nerve and reduce pain and sensitivity. This makes zinc oxide-eugenol an excellent choice for treating teeth with reversible pulpitis or for providing temporary relief before definitive treatment.

Another advantage of zinc oxide-eugenol is its antimicrobial properties. Eugenol has long been recognized for its antibacterial and antifungal effects, making it an effective material for controlling infections in the oral cavity. When used as a temporary filling material, ZOE can help prevent further decay and protect the tooth from bacterial invasion. This is particularly useful in cases where the tooth is compromised and needs time to heal before a permanent restoration can be placed.

zinc oxide-eugenol is also easy to manipulate and has good handling characteristics. The material sets slowly, allowing for ample working time, and can be easily shaped and molded to fit the tooth structure. Its low film thickness and excellent flow properties make it ideal for creating accurate impressions of the teeth for crown and bridge work. Additionally, ZOE has excellent adhesion to dentin, ensuring a secure bond between the material and the tooth surface.

In addition to its use as a temporary filling material and impression paste, zinc oxide-eugenol is commonly used as a cement for temporary crowns and bridges. The material provides good retention and sealing properties, ensuring that the temporary restoration stays in place until the permanent restoration can be placed. Its ability to adhere well to both tooth structure and restorative materials makes it a reliable choice for temporary cementation.

Despite its many benefits, zinc oxide-eugenol also has some limitations. One of the main drawbacks of ZOE is its lack of strength and durability compared to other dental materials. While it is suitable for temporary restorations and short-term use, it may not withstand the forces of chewing and grinding over an extended period. Additionally, some patients may experience allergies or sensitivities to eugenol, leading to adverse reactions when the material comes into contact with soft tissues.
